How to Create a Test API in React JS MERN

How to Create a Test API in React JS MERN

Add below given text in index.js: –

app.get(‘/test’, (req, res)=>{

res.json({message:”API is working”})

})

Create a folder “routes” in “api” folder.

Create a file “user.route.js” in “routes” folder.

Write code in user.route.js –

import express from ‘express’

const router=express.Router();

router.get(‘/test’, (req, res)=>{

res.json({message:”API is working”})

)

export default router;

 

import “user.route.js” in index.js

import userRoutes from ‘./routes/user.route.js’

replace test API code with –

app.use(‘/api/user’, userRoutes);

 

http://localhost:3000/api/user/test

create a folder “controllers” in “api” folder

create a file “user.controller.js” in “controllers” folder

Write a code in user.controller.js –

export const test=(req, res)=>{

res.json({message:”API is working”})

}

In user.route.js, write code –

router.get(‘/test’, test);

import test controller in user.route.js

 

Video Tutorial